I got it right from watching Steve. Spray it on lightly and wipe it off with a microfiber towel. That`s it. It`s not a product for heavy washing and road grime, but for light dust and raindrop marks in weekold dust. It works better if you don`t apply too much product to a panel; a quick spritz or so is fine.

My car had pollen like a mofo on it this morning so I S&W`ed it. First I folded the MF into forths. After spraying I wiped LIGHTLY to spread and remove dirt, then switched to a clean section of the towel and buffed lightly.
Next time I`ll try soaking the MF in water and wringing it dry. Then spray the S&W, wipe with wet MF, finally remove and buff with another clean MF. 3-4 MFs for the job...
